很多人在小的时候都接触过圆周率的学习,自然也就知道我国古代一位数学家祖冲之,他可是能够在没有任何现代计算工具的情况下,将一个无限不循环的圆周率推算到小数后七位,可以说是相当了不起的。但是我们也知道,用小数点的方式表示数字,同样是那个时代没有的办法,那么祖冲之是如何表示圆周率的呢?

历史上祖冲之是怎么算出圆周率的?古代人如何表示小数点?

1.圆周率

祖冲之计算出的圆周率,我们今天把它写作3.1415926,但在当时肯定不是这样写的。因为祖冲之生活的南北朝时期,阿拉伯数字还没有传入中国,更没有小数点。不过,这并不影响祖冲之计算出圆周率,只不过他无法把圆周率简称为π。

我们中国的汉字,是世界上最全面最先进的文字,在阿拉伯数字传入之前,我们的祖先早就用上了表示数字的文字,那就是汉字数字,直到今天我们也还经常使用这些汉字数字。

历史上祖冲之是怎么算出圆周率的?古代人如何表示小数点?

2.祖冲之如何称呼圆周率

可能有人会说,大写数字不是武则天发明朱元璋改进的吗,南北朝离唐朝还早着呢?别调皮,老武和老朱搞的那时记账用的大写数字壹贰叁肆伍,汉字数字一二三四五从汉字发明出来就有了。

不信?我们去找出记载祖冲之和他的发明的史书原文来看看就知道了。一般认为《隋书 律历志》是记载此事比较靠谱的。其中的原文是这样写的:“祖冲之,更开密法,以圆径一亿为一丈,圆周盈数三丈一尺四寸一分五厘九毫二秒七忽,朒数三丈一尺四寸一分五厘九毫二秒六忽,正数在盈朒二限之间。密率,圆径一百一十三,圆周三百五十五。约率,圆径七,周二十二。”

历史上祖冲之是怎么算出圆周率的?古代人如何表示小数点?

我的数学从上学时就不及格,所以搞不清他是根据什么原理计算出来的,但是可以知道祖冲之计算时用的是汉字数字,三一四一五九二七到三一四一五九二六之间。那时候没有小数点,但是有单位啊,你看,祖冲之用的单位是尺寸分厘毫秒忽。

所以,别被自己的想象限制了,古人的智慧可是惊人的。

历史上祖冲之是怎么算出圆周率的?古代人如何表示小数点?

3.祖冲之怎样算出来的

另外说一下,祖冲之能算出这个数值可不容易,虽然我依然不知道其中的原理,但我知道在当时没有计算机连算盘都没有的情况下,对于大量数据的计算肯定是很辛苦的。

到北宋时期才出现珠算,在此之前人们使用的是算筹。这玩意比算盘简陋多了,其实就是数小木棍。现在一二年级的学生学数字时,老师经常让带一些小棒去数数,这差不多就是古代的算筹了。只不过古人在摆放和计算上,有了一些更复杂点的算法,有了部分算盘上的进位算法。

历史上祖冲之是怎么算出圆周率的?古代人如何表示小数点?

祖冲之就是靠着摆小木棍,算出了一千年后西方人才算出来的圆周率。这不得不往我们佩服。更让人佩服的是,这家伙还是个全才,他不偏科,不仅理科好,文科也很有造诣。

文学方面,他写了《述异记》等书。哲学方面,写了《易义》《老子义》《庄子义》《释论语》等。历法方面,他编纂了后来被人们一直使用的《大明历》。天文方面,首次提出“交点月”的计算。发明方面,他设计制造过水磨、指南车、定时器等。另外据说对音律还有研究。